âbroke the curse and freed them from the plague of Nosferatuâ
Letâs talk healing in âNosferatuâ (2024), because âplagueâ is obviously a major theme here. Robert Eggers is also tapping hard into âthe threat of female sexualityâ and the figure of "sick woman" as one of the principal ways in which female sexuality manifests as a contagious disease from the âDraculaâ novel. Itâs Ellen sexual awakening that unleashes Orlok into the world, after all. All of this is metaphorical about Victorian views of sex, and female sexuality.
Ellen is the one who curses Orlok to become a strigoi, when she brings him back from the dead; and Orlok also curses her to âmelancholyâ and âhysteriaâ, in return (her mediumship medicalized by Victorian society). They curse each other with disease during the prologue of the film.
âYou are my affliction.â
"He is my shame! He is my melancholy!"
Professor Von Franz physically examines Ellen, as her trance is beginning.
"You [Dr. Sievers] have bled her to decrease the congestion? [...] And her menstruations are also? [Liberal]. Too much blood. Too much."
He determines she has âtoo much bloodâ: in connection to âHumorismâ (or âhumoral theoryâ) with possible origins in Ancient Egyptian medicine, and then used by Ancient Greeks and Romans. Hippocrates suggested that humors are the vital bodily fluids: blood, phlegm, yellow bile, and black bile. This belief was common during Middle-ages in Europe, and also connected to Paracelsus (mentioned in the film, too).
Ellen having âtoo much bloodâ means she has a sanguine temperament (not a melancholic temperament); it was believed that, when in good health, âsanguinesâ are cheerful and loving; but when thereâs an imbalance, they are âhystericalâ, which is what Victorian doctors also diagnose Ellen as (âhysteriaâ). The treatment is bloodletting (bleed the patient, drain their blood; a practice still used in the early 19th century), to remove the excessive blood; which is what Von Franz also advices in Ellen's case. âCongestionâ, in the medical sense of this time period, means âcontaining an unnatural accumulation of fluidâ, in Ellenâs case itâs blood.
âĹolomonari... And their codex of secrets."
When searching Herr Knockâs office alongside Dr. Sievers, Von Franz finds symbols he recognizes as Ĺolomonari (from Romanian folklore), and discovers a book, which he identifies as the Ĺolomonari codex of secrets.
Later, Von Franz reveals to Dr. Sievers and Harding: âour Nosferatu is of an especial malignancy. He is an arch-enchanter, Solomonari, Satan's own learned disciple.â Here, Von Franz is telling the audience the codex belongs to Orlok. In Romanian folklore, to be a Ĺolomonar, one has to study at the Scholomance, a school located in the Carpathian Mountains in Transylvania. The course lasts 7 or 9 years, and their final assignment is the copying of one's entire knowledge of humanity into a "Ĺolomonar's book"; this codex doesnât merely belongs to Orlokâs, he wrote it himself.
Which is the same as Count Dracula in the novel (Orlok book counterpart); and like in the novel itâs Van Helsing/Von Franz who reveals that Dracula/Orlok studied at the Scholomance/is a Ĺolomonar: âlearned his secrets in the Scholomance, amongst the mountains over Lake Hermanstadt, where the devil claims the tenth scholar as his dueâ; which is what the Old Abbess tells Thomas: âA black enchanter he was in life. Ĺolomonari. The Devil preserved his soul that his corpse may walk again in blaspheme.â
Orlok has no Satanic symbols on his sigil and coat of arms, because heâs, in fact, a Pagan worshiper of the Dacian god Zalmoxis (because Robert Eggers is following an academic thesis that links the Ĺolomonari with Zalmoxis worship) but Paganism was demonized by Christianity and their followers labeled as âdevil worshippersâ. And Von Franz, student of the occult or not, is a man of his time.
In this book there are the instructions in how a Ĺolomonar can break free from his own Nosferatu curse (which can happen as a colateral of their learning of the secrets of immortality): âand so the maiden fair did offer up her love unto the beast, and with him lay in close embrace until first cock crow, her willing sacrifice thus broke the curse and freed them from the plague of Nosferatu.â It speaks of a young woman in love ("offer up her love") with the strigoi ("the beast"), who sacrifices herself, of her own free will ("her willing sacrifice"), to break the curse. This is Orlokâs cure.
Moving forward; we have Ellenâs possession scene. Von Franz validating Ellenâs nature (ending her doubts), and then the âvampire huntersâ go to GrĂźnewald Manor to destroy Orlokâs lair, while Ellen fulfills her covenant with him (âbe one with [him] ever-eternallyâ). Once Thomas and Dr. Sievers discover the truth, they are both outraged because itâs ânot moralâ.
And Von Franz tells them "She wills it! Your wife wills it!" as in it's Ellen's desire, this is what Ellen wants. And Orlok himself âcan't resist her blood!â Which comes full circle with his diagnose of Ellen as having âtoo much bloodâ, and being a sanguine temperament. The cure for which is being drained of blood. And what this, actually, means is âOrlok cannot resist Ellen, herselfâ, like Friedrich and Anna Harding (the parallel and opposite couple to them). What Von Franz is saying is here: this is what both Ellen and Orlok want.
In another post I already did an essay on the âLeptiricaâ (1973) inspiration in âNosferatuâ (confirmed by Robert Eggers), where I ask the question: who is Nosferatu in this story? Orlok or Ellen? And the answer is both.
And they are both healed of their Nosferatu plague by their union. And Von Franz words also resonate here: âFor when Joveâs pure light shall break upon the dawn: Redemption! The plague shall be lifted!" Orlok drains Ellen of her excessive blood, balancing her âsanguine temperamentâ and ending her âhysteriaâ and âmelancholyâ (he also gives her an orgasm, a nod to hysteria as repressed and frustrated female sexuality); and Ellenâs love and willing sacrifice sets Orlokâs spirit free from the rotten vessel it was trapped in; as they are reunited in the spiritual realm, as their covenant intends, now fully healed.
